Hi GreeenFingers,
If the fan you are getting is an inline duct fan like we talked about earlier then the wiring is simple. Cut the female end of a 3 prong extension cord off and splice the wires. You can also purchase what they call a replacement appliance cord that is all ready to be spliced. They cost like $8-$10 at HD.

Love everything about your set-up. That fan and filter are gonna work great. You asked about minimizing vibrations from where the fan is mounted to the wall. Two ideas for you... Small rubber O- rings and washers placed between fan and wall, or a thin rubber mat like a welcome mat, cut screw holes into it and place entire mat between wall and fan. Both ideas of course involve re-mounting fan but will take care of the vibrations. With the size of your fan the rubber mat would most likely work much better.
